Far-forward tau neutrinos and antineutrinos come predominantly from Ds± production in pp collisions, followed by the leptonic decay of these mesons. At such large pseudorapidities, theoretical predictions rely on parton distribution functions (PDFs) in a combination of very small and large parton−x values. We evaluate the 3-flavor PROSA PDF uncertainties in a next-to-leading order (NLO) QCD calculation of the flux of tau neutrinos plus antineutrinos. The scale uncertainties are much larger than the PROSA PDF uncertainties in general. The predictions with the central PDFs from other 3-flavor NLO PDF sets, i.e., the CT14, ABMP16 and NNPDF3.1 PDF sets are also shown. The Forward Physics Facility in the high luminosity LHC era will provide data capable of constraining NLO QCD evaluations with these PDF sets.
